Police Blotter

Flathead County Sheriff’s and Kalispell Police Reports

Inmate Bites and Apartment Party

By Julius Macker

2:25 a.m. There were three separate reports of horses on the road.

7:13 a.m. Eight to 10 gunshots were heard. The reporting party thought it was too early to be hunting.

9:13 a.m. A man on Pioneer Road found a dead deer on his property. It had been shot.

9:57 a.m. A chocolate lab had been tied up for two days.

10:11 a.m. Some knucklehead shot a fawn. It was still walking around.

12:36 p.m. A male inmate bit another inmate because they couldn’t get along.

1:27 p.m. A dog was bleeding from the mouth. It had no collar or tags.

1:41 p.m. A man said his truck was shot near Hubbard Dam.

7:30 p.m. Everyone at an apartment unit in Whitefish was drunk.

The departments responded to 138 calls for service.
